Peterbilt displayed a Euro-style excessive cabover truck, a demonstrator mannequin powered by a prototype hydrogen-fueled inside combustion engine, on the latest American Trucking Associations annual administration convention in Austin, Texas.

There it was on the conference ground, parked between a crimson Peterbilt Mannequin 579 UltraLoft with Epiq Max aero package deal and a white-and-blue Mannequin 579EV, a DAF XF from Paccar’s European subsidiary, DAF Vehicles.

The DAF XF was outfitted with a modified model of the Paccar MX-13 engine, producing 295 hp and 1,250 lb.-ft.

A hydrogen-powered engine requires spark ignition, which suggests it’s not fully zero emissions — there’s a small quantity of NOx produced.

There are some questions as as to whether that NOx will preclude hydrogen combustion engines from being labeled as zero emissions. White stated the U.S. Environmental Safety Company at the moment acknowledges it as zero emissions, however the California Air Sources Board is one other story.

Modifications needed to be made to the pistons and heads, in addition to the gas system, defined Jacob White, director of product advertising and marketing. There’s a special compression ratio, with a decrease quantity of stress than that of a diesel.

The 4 90-liter hydrogen tanks look much like CNG tanks, however the hydrogen is beneath barely larger stress.

Execs and Cons of Hydrogen Combustion Engines

Utilizing hydrogen to energy a combustion engine somewhat than utilizing it for a fuel-cell-electric truck would have a number of benefits, White stated:

  • Decrease acquisition price as a result of the truck is easier than an FCEV.
  • The gas price would possible be decrease, as a result of an inside combustion engine can run on a less-pure model of hydrogen than a fuel-cell-electric powertrain that has to run the H2 by means of an electrolyzer to show it into vitality.
  • Extending vary is a matter of including gas tanks
  • The operation is much like compressed pure gasoline vehicles, which is extra acquainted to fleets.

Requested about drawbacks, White stated, the vitality density of hydrogen is decrease than that of diesel. Which means it wants extra gas to go the identical distance as a diesel-powered truck.

The obvious damaging, after all, is a scarcity of hydrogen fueling infrastructure. Proper now, Europe is forward of the U.S. in growing the hydrogen infrastructure for H2 ICE or FCEV vehicles, WhIte stated.

“It would take time and funding,” he stated.

Demonstrating What’s Doable

It was the primary U.S. outing for the truck, which almost two years in the past acquired the 2022 Truck Innovation Award from the Worldwide Truck of the 12 months program.

“The actual function of that is to point out it’s doable,” White stated. “There’s a number of dialog round EVs, FCEVs, however we want longer vary.”

There’s nonetheless a number of work to do earlier than a manufacturing model, he added, however “it’s undoubtedly on the product highway map.”
